The explosive growth of research into and development of interiorpoint algorithms over the past two decades has significantlyimproved the complexity of linear programming and yielded some oftoday's most sophisticated computing techniques. this book offers acomprehensive and thorough treatment of the theory, analysis, andimplementation of this powerful computational tool. Independently, alizadeh (1995) developed an efficient interior-point method for semidefinite programming, with the motivation of obtaining strong bounds for combinatorial optimization problems. the theory of self-concordant barriers is limited to convex optimization.

This article describes the current state of the art of interior-point methods (ipms) for convex, conic, and general nonlinear optimization. we discuss the theory, outline the algorithms, and comment on the applicability of this class of methods, which have revolutionized the field over the last twenty years. contents 1 introduction 1. An interior point method, was discovered by soviet mathematician i. i. dikin in 1967 and reinvented in the u. s. in the mid-1980s. in 1984, narendra karmarkar developed a method for linear programming called karmarkar's algorithm, which runs in provably polynomial time and is also very efficient in practice. it enabled solutions of linear programming problems that were beyond the capabilities of the simplex method.
